=== User: What would be a recommended motorcycle route lasting 4 days from Budapest, Hungary into Slovenia and possibly Italy and… ===&lt;br /&gt;
What would be a recommended motorcycle route lasting 4 days from Budapest, Hungary into Slovenia and possibly Italy and Austria?&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
=== Assistant: That sounds like an excellent 4-day motorcycle trip! ===&lt;br /&gt;
That sounds like an excellent 4-day motorcycle trip! From Budapest you can easily make a loop through Slovenia, dip into northern Italy, and return via Austria. Below is a recommended route that balances great roads, scenic landscapes, and manageable riding hours (4–6 hours per day so you have time for breaks and exploring).&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===== - Route: Budapest → Székesfehérvár → Lake Balaton’s north shore (Tihany Peninsula) → Nagykanizsa → cross into Slovenia at Ptuj → Maribor =====&lt;br /&gt;
* Distance: ~400 km (5–6 hours riding)&lt;br /&gt;
* Highlights: - Ride along Lake Balaton’s scenic north shore. - Stop in Tihany for views and coffee. - Cross into Slovenia and enjoy rolling vineyards around Ptuj and Maribor.&lt;br /&gt;
* Overnight: Maribor (great wine town, lively old center).&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===== - Route: Maribor → Žalec → Logarska Dolina (Alpine valley) → Jezersko → Lake Bled =====&lt;br /&gt;
* Distance: ~280 km (5 hours riding, lots of curves)&lt;br /&gt;
* Highlights: - The Solčava Panoramic Road (epic alpine motorcycle road!). - Logarska Dolina valley – hidden gem with waterfalls and meadows. - Scenic ride via Jezersko mountain pass. - End at Lake Bled – take an evening walk or try local cream cake (“kremšnita”).&lt;br /&gt;
* Overnight: Lake Bled.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===== - Route: Lake Bled → Kranjska Gora → Vršič Pass (1611m) → Soča Valley → Passo di Predil → Tarvisio (Italy) → into the Dolomites (Cortina d’Ampezzo area). =====&lt;br /&gt;
* Distance: ~280–300 km (5–6 hours riding, twisty mountain roads).&lt;br /&gt;
* Highlights: - Vršič Pass: Slovenia’s highest and most famous motorcycle pass (cobblestones on some switchbacks). - Soča River valley – turquoise water, stunning views. - Cross into Italy: Passo di Predil, Lago di Fusine. - Enter the Dolomites – one of the world’s best motorcycle regions.&lt;br /&gt;
* Overnight: Cortina d’Ampezzo or nearby.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===== - Route: Cortina → Misurina → Dobbiaco → Lienz (Austria) → Grossglockner High Alpine Road (spectacular, toll road, worth it!) → Zell am See → Salzburg → Linz → Vienna → Budapest. =====&lt;br /&gt;
* Distance: Depends how far you want to push. To Budapest directly from Grossglockner is ~600 km (7–8 hours), so you may want to stop overnight near Salzburg or Vienna if you prefer a slower pace.&lt;br /&gt;
* Highlights: - Sunrise in the Dolomites (if you’re up early). - Grossglockner High Alpine Road – bucket-list motorcycle road. - Austrian lakes and Salzburg for a cultural stop. - Final highway blast back to Budapest.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
✅ Tips:&lt;br /&gt;
* Best riding months: May–September (mountain passes can be snowy outside these months).&lt;br /&gt;
* Fuel: Easy to find, but fill up before high alpine passes.&lt;br /&gt;
* Roads: Slovenia and Austria have vignette requirements for highways; avoid motorways if you want curvier scenic routes.&lt;br /&gt;
* Lodging: Plenty of biker-friendly pensions and guesthouses along the route.&lt;br /&gt;

==== Day 1: Budapest → Lake Balaton → Maribor (Slovenia) ====&lt;br /&gt;
* Route (backroads, no motorways): Budapest → Veszprém → Lake Balaton (north shore, through Badacsony vineyards) → Keszthely → Őrség National Park → Ptuj → Maribor.&lt;br /&gt;
* Distance/Time: ~320 km, 5–5.5 hrs riding&lt;br /&gt;
* Highlights: - Balaton’s north shore wineries &amp;amp; villages. - Relaxed ride through Őrség forests. - Evening wine tasting in Maribor (famous for its old vine).&lt;br /&gt;
* Overnight: Maribor.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
==== Day 2: Maribor → Logarska Dolina → Lake Bled ====&lt;br /&gt;
* Route: Maribor → Mozirje → Logarska Dolina → Solčava Panoramic Road → Jezersko → Lake Bled.&lt;br /&gt;
* Distance/Time: ~220 km, 4–5 hrs riding&lt;br /&gt;
* Highlights: - Logarska Dolina (short walk to Rinka waterfall). - Solčava Panoramic Road — slower, scenic, perfect for stopping often. - Evening stroll and boat ride at Lake Bled.&lt;br /&gt;
* Overnight: Lake Bled.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
==== Day 3: Lake Bled → Vršič Pass → Soča Valley → Kobarid ====&lt;br /&gt;
* Route: Bled → Kranjska Gora → Vršič Pass → Bovec → Soča Valley → Kobarid.&lt;br /&gt;
* Distance/Time: ~160 km, 4 hrs riding&lt;br /&gt;
* Highlights: - Vršič Pass (24 cobblestoned switchbacks). - Easy pace through the Soča Valley — stop for river swims or short hikes. - Kobarid Museum (WWI history) or a hike to Kozjak waterfall.&lt;br /&gt;
* Overnight: Kobarid (charming small town, great food).&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
==== Day 4: Kobarid → Bohinj → Return via Austria → Budapest ====&lt;br /&gt;
* Route: Kobarid → Most na Soči → Bohinj Lake (quieter than Bled) → through Kranjska Gora → cross into Austria → Villach → Gitschtal → Pinkafeld → Szombathely → Budapest.&lt;br /&gt;
* Distance/Time: ~420 km, 6–7 hrs (longest day, but not extreme).&lt;br /&gt;
* Highlights: - Morning by Bohinj Lake. - Scenic crossing back into Austria via smaller valleys. - Countryside ride back into Hungary.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
===== ✅ Comparison: =====&lt;br /&gt;
* Adventure Loop (first plan): Longer days, Dolomites + Grossglockner included, ~500–600 km days possible. More iconic mountain roads.&lt;br /&gt;
* Relaxed Loop (this plan): Shorter days (160–420 km), more time for sightseeing, walking, eating, swimming. Focuses on Slovenia’s highlights + one slice of Austria.&lt;br /&gt;
